如何用matlab求函数导数

日期:

最佳答案

在科学打算与工程成绩中,函数导数的求解是罕见且重要的任务。Matlab作为一种功能富强的数学软件,供给了多种方法来求解函数导数。本文将总结Matlab求解函数导数的方法,并具体描述其利用。 总结来说,Matlab求解函数导数重要有三种方法:标记打算、数值打算跟主动微分。以下是这三种方法的具体描述。

  1. 标记打算:Matlab中的标记打算东西箱可能剖析函数表达式,并直接打算出导数的标记表达式。利用标记打算的上风在于,可能掉掉落正确的导数表达式,实用于现实研究跟公式推导。比方,利用'syms'函数定义标记变量,然后利用'diff'函数求解导数。
  2. 数值打算:当函数情势复杂或许无法掉掉落剖析表达式时,可能利用数值方法求解导数。Matlab供给了'gradient'跟'finite differences'等函数来近似打算导数。这些方法基于函数值的团圆采样,实用于现实的工程打算。
  3. 主动微分:对包含多个变量跟层的函数,主动微分是一种高效的导数求解方法。Matlab的主动微分东西箱可能主动跟踪打算图中的导数,特别合适于深度进修跟优化成绩。 具体利用时,可能根据以下步调停止: